[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 43, Volume 2] [Revised as of October 1, 2002]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 43CFR8372.1-2] [Page 921] TITLE 43--PUBLIC LANDS: INTERIOR CHAPTER II--BUREAU OF LAND MANAGEMENT, DEPARTMENT OF THE INTERIOR PART 8370--USE AUTHORIZATIONS--Table of Contents Subpart 8372--Special Recreation Permits Other Than on Developed Recreation Sites Sec. 8372.1-2 Special areas. With the exception of use in special areas, special recreation permits are not required for recreational use by individuals, or individual immediate families. Notice will be given in the Federal Register and regional news media when special recreation permits are required for recreational use other than commercial, competitive, and off-road vehicle use in a special area. Access points in special areas will also be posted notifying the public of required permits for recreational use, other than commercial, competitive, and off-road vehicle use.
